The North River Steamboat, also known as Clermont, holds the distinction of being the first commercially successful steamboat created by Robert Fulton. Launched in 1807, this groundbreaking vessel marked a pivotal moment in transportation history. With its steam-powered propulsion, the Clermont revolutionized river travel, demonstrating the viability of steamboats and paving the way for the future of steam-powered transportation.
